MPCB Consent to Operate (CTO) in Maharashtra

How MPCB Consent to Operate (CTO) applies to a business operating in Maharashtra, with state-specific authority, citations and current deadlines.

Definition

MPCB Consent to Operate (CTO) as it applies to businesses operating in Maharashtra. Consent to Operate must be obtained after construction and before commercial production starts; renewable for 5–15 years depending on category. Deadlines and penalty

Cadence: biennial next action: 2026-07-15

Penalty for default: Production without valid CTO: closure + fine up to Rs 1,00,000; environmental compensation under CPCB damage formula.
